This market will resolve to "Yes" if the listed team is relegated from Bundesliga at the conclusion of the 2026-27 Bundesliga season. Otherwise, this market will resolve to "No". Official relegation is defined as a team losing its place in Bundesliga for the following season through their final standing in the 2026-27 Bundesliga, via relegation playoff defeat, or by any other official league decision recognized by Bundesliga. If the 2026-27 Bundesliga season is cancelled, postponed after June 30, 2027, 11:59 PM ET, or there are no teams confirmed for relegation within that timeframe, the corresponding market will resolve to "No". The primary resolution source will be official announcements from Bundesliga. A consensus of credible reporting may also be used.Early in the 2026-27 Bundesliga campaign, after just one or two matchdays, trader focus centers on the three newly promoted sides—Schalke 04, SV Elversberg, and SC Paderborn—alongside established clubs like Borussia Mönchengladbach, Hamburger SV, TSG Hoffenheim, and Union Berlin that sit at or near the bottom with zero or minimal points. Promoted teams historically struggle with the step up in quality, physicality, and fixture congestion, while Gladbach and Hoffenheim have shown defensive vulnerabilities and poor early results. Additional factors include squad depth for European commitments among top clubs, potential managerial adjustments, and the standard relegation format where 17th and 18th drop automatically and 16th enters the two-legged playoff against the 2. Bundesliga third-placed side. Recent form, home/away splits, and injury reports will shape probabilities as the season progresses.
